Photoshop practice


After spending a media lesson experimenting with photoshop i have created this above.
What i did was search for a music artist on google, I found a image of Michael Jackson, saved it and then opened it onto photoshop. The problem i came across next was because when you open up an image on photoshop it creates another tab and I didn't know how to move it, my lecturer told me that I had to copy and paste it through to the tab with he background, there I could use  free transform, what you do is hold shift and you can alter the size and where it can be placed. I think this technique will be useful in the future, hopefully there I can try to fit multiple images on the front cover and contents page. in my opinion what I like about what I've done here is the image i took and he alterations I did. origionally the background was green but i changed it with the fill tool. I changed it to  blue because its a brighter and attractive to look at from my point of view. On the original image there was a red line on Jackson's lip, erased that with the rubber picked up what color was on the lips with the color tool and then used the paint brush tool.
